Dossier Title : “The Responsibility of UK Officials for War Crimes Involving Systematic Detainee Abuse in Iraq from 2003-2008″,

Dossier Charges: The 250 page document charges that “those who bear the greatest responsibility” for alleged war crimes “include individuals at the highest levels” of the British Army and political system.

Some of the names of the people being accused : two former Defence Ministry supremos, Geoff Hoon and Adam Ingram, Defence Secretary and Minister of State for the Armed Forces, respectively, under Tony Blair’s premiership, during the planning and invasion of Iraq and for most of the UK’s occupation. General Sir Peter Wall, head of the British Army

Witness testimonies : 400 Iraqis

Allegations of abuse covered : brutality combined with cruelty and forms of sadism, including sexual abuse, and sexual and religious humiliation”, with widespread use of “hooding”, prisoners forced into excrutiating “stress positions, sleep deprivation, noise bombardment and deprivation of food and water.” (All such techniques were banned under the government of Edward Heath in 1972, after being used in Northern Ireland)
